Output 401af66efccab87ff2ba8a15009a952d41cf4a1145a5db4ecc68049616aa70fa:1

value
34750
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 85df714b1f8506980a3fea405fba4005860819c1 OP_EQUALVERIFY OP_CHECKSIG
address
1DCrYaJWDGjqfm4DjZExvGUvpLFzkZBzFS
transaction
401af66efccab87ff2ba8a15009a952d41cf4a1145a5db4ecc68049616aa70fa
confirmations
17221
spent
true